Cribl Outpost (Preview)
Cribl Outpost (a Preview feature) is a new solution for managing deployments in restricted environments with multiple data centers or complicated networking setups. Instead of opening firewall rules or configuring third-party proxies, you can now establish Cribl Outposts to handle the control plane traffic between multiple Edge Nodes and the Cribl.Cloud or on-prem Leader.
Cribl Edge on macOS (Preview)
Cribl Edge is now available on macOS. You can now install and run Cribl Edge on supported macOS environments, monitoring and collecting log files.
Cribl Terraform Provider (Preview)
The Cribl Terraform provider is now available in Preview from the Terraform Registry. Use the criblio provider to manage Cribl as part of your infrastructure-as-code workflows and make large deployments repeatable and reliable.

We have improved the reliability and performance of Cribl-to-Cribl connections over HTTP/TCP, especially under high-load or failure conditions. To prevent your systems from being overwhelmed during a failure, we’ve added a small, randomized delay to retries. This ensures that not all of your Nodes try to reconnect at the exact same moment, which keeps the system running smoothly and avoids overwhelming destination servers. We’ve also enabled intelligent retry behavior by default for
CriblHTTPOut
Destinations, helping your Edge Nodes automatically manage their traffic to avoid overloading your Stream Worker Nodes and providing better backpressure protection.We enhanced the JSON Array Event Breaker to give you more control over your data. You can now retain and copy top-level fields from the original parent JSON object to each of the new, extracted events. This is particularly useful for logs from services like AWS CloudTrail, EKS CloudWatch, or Google Cloud Audit Logs, where a single log entry contains an array of event records.
We improved the observability of Sources, Destinations, and persistent queues (PQs) to help you more accurately monitor the health of Worker Processes and manage backpressure. Now when you view any configured integration, you can select the Status tab to assess the health status of PQs. This view aggregates data across all Worker Processes to show how many Worker Processes are in a healthy or unhealthy state, making it easier to pinpoint issues.
Sources and Destinations
The default value for Read mode in the Windows Event Logs Source is now From last entry instead of Entire Log. This will prevent mass ingestion of data when deploying Edge Nodes with large historical logs.
We’ve expanded I/O Observability monitoring to additional integrations, bringing our existing health and performance metrics—request failures, latency, and endpoint health—to new Sources including Azure EventHub, Elastic, and Azure Blob, as well as Destinations including CrowdStrike NextGen SIEM, Azure Sentinel, Webhook, and Exabeam. These metrics are aggregated every minute. You can access these metrics through the Internal Cribl Source and view performance charts directly on each Source and Destination’s configuration page for greater visibility into your data pipeline integrations.
The CrowdStrike Falcon Next-Gen SIEM Destination now defaults the Request Format from Raw to JSON when you are configuring a new Destination. This change simplifies the setup process and aligns with the most common configuration.
In Cribl.Cloud deployments, the default parser for Grafana and Prometheus Remote Write Sources has been updated to version 3.5.3, which supports structured metadata across all existing and new configurations.
The Google Cloud Pub/Sub Destination now includes the Flush period (sec) setting for specifying the maximum time to allow between requests.
Support for sending entity data to the Google Security Operations (SecOps) Destination is now available. Entities like
user
andasset
are needed for enriching logs and providing additional context. This feature addresses a major roadblock for customers needing to send entity data directly to their SIEM.Native support for OAuth authentication is now available for the Kafka and Confluent Cloud Source and Destination. This feature allows administrators to securely connect to Kafka systems that use OAuth for client authentication, providing a modern way to ingest and send data.
You can now include System State, System Metrics, Windows Metrics, and Windows Event Logs Sources in Packs. As a result, System State, System Metrics, and Windows Metrics Sources now allow configuring more than one instance of Source per Fleet.
Source and Destination statuses when Minimal metrics are collected have been improved for clarity.

CRIBL-34996 | Fixed a validation issue with the Microsoft Sentinel Destination that prevented the use of new Data Collection Endpoint URLs. The validation now supports Microsoft’s new ingestion URL format, which includes .logs.z1.ingest.monitor.azure.com . |
CRIBL-33920 | An outdated time zone library was updated to correct an issue with America/Monterrey, which was incorrectly observing Daylight Saving Time (DST). The updated library now correctly shows this time zone as UTC-6 year-round, aligning with changes made in 2022. |
CRIBL-34820 | We fixed a bug in the Kafka Source’s JSON Schema Registry that caused errors when receiving data. Previously, the system assumed that all schemas were JSON objects and would fail to process messages with a scalar or primitive schema. The fix ensures that the system now correctly handles both object and primitive schemas, preventing these errors. |
CRIBL-34136 | We fixed an issue in Cribl-to-Cribl connections over HTTP/TCP where a warning message, “Failed to refresh license information for auth token generation,” was incorrectly being logged. This warning was a result of an unsupported data transfer mode and did not impact data flow or performance. The fix removes the erroneous warning to prevent confusion. |
CRIBL-31944 | We’ve improved the Exabeam Destination to resolve “Access denied” errors that could occur after a connection timeout during a file upload. If an upload fails, the Destination will now automatically retry by regenerating the file and re-uploading it to the external object store, ensuring data is not lost. |
